Cordova Community Medical has consistent fire safety and building code issues across all three surveys, with recurring problems in sprinkler systems, electrical wiring, and emergency equipment that appear uncorrected. The facility also shows repeated deficiencies in infection control and food safety practices. While all violations have correction dates, the pattern of similar safety issues reappearing in each inspection suggests ongoing challenges with maintaining basic building safety standards.
